Ok so I have an update if anyone's interested. Due to me needing the van for work I've done a tempory fix which should by me some time in till I can find someone to repair it long term.
SO I carried on drilling through the bolt but as expected due to me drilling slightly off centre once I got through the bolt I could tell straight away I had inadvertently drilled off the thread on one side of the nut. I was gutted as I knew I couldn't get a new nut on top of the welded nut as there's very little room due to the steering rack being directly above it. I had a think about it and got my BOSH cordless multi tool out. There wasn't a lot of room so I removed the bracket that connects the lòwer gearbox mount to the gear box. Now I had room I used the multi tool to remove approx half off the welded nut. I could only remove half off it as there's a slight up curve on the subframe stopping me completely cutting the whole nut off flush with the subframe. My mate drove me to the DIY and shop and i bought myself a bolt and a captive nut (with blue ring insìde). The bolt i got was long enough to go all the way through the mount and about 10mm through the welded nut which aloud me to get the new nut between the steering rack and on top of the new bolt. I put the mount in place, put my new bolt in and tightened the new nut up (without snapping it). Then i put the gearbòx bracket back on and put the bolt that's secures the mount to the bracket and tightened it up.
